每日JavaScript挑战 #JS-52:递归计算阶乘

每日JavaScript挑战 #JS-52:递归计算阶乘

💡 原文英文,约200词,阅读约需1分钟。
📝

内容提要

今天的JavaScript挑战是实现一个递归函数来计算非负整数的阶乘,阶乘是小于或等于n的所有正整数的乘积。

🎯

关键要点

  • 今天的JavaScript挑战是实现一个递归函数来计算非负整数的阶乘。

  • 阶乘是小于或等于n的所有正整数的乘积。

  • 挑战难度:简单。

  • 参与者需要实现一个递归函数来计算给定非负整数的阶乘。

  • 鼓励参与者分享他们的解决方案和思路。

  • 提供了相关文档链接以供学习。

  • 鼓励讨论和分享在解决问题过程中遇到的边界情况和学习经验。

延伸问答

如何实现一个递归函数来计算阶乘?

可以通过定义一个函数,该函数调用自身来计算给定非负整数的阶乘,直到达到基准条件。

阶乘的定义是什么?

阶乘是小于或等于n的所有正整数的乘积。

这个挑战的难度如何?

这个挑战的难度被评为简单。

参与者可以如何分享他们的解决方案?

参与者可以在评论中分享他们的解决方案和思路。

在解决这个问题时,参与者应该注意哪些边界情况?

参与者被鼓励讨论和分享在解决问题过程中遇到的边界情况。

我可以在哪里找到相关的学习文档?

可以查看提供的文档链接,了解更多关于递归的内容。

➡️

继续阅读